LDO Sensor Replacement Kit

9

GB

Each LDO sensor cap comes with a sensor-specific update module that calibrates
the meter for use with the sensor cap.

The kit includes:

Sensor cap.

Factory calibration update module.

Desiccant cartridges (packaged separately).

Installing/Changing the Sensor Cap

Note:

When installing a sensor cap for first-time use, begin with step 3.

1.

To change the sensor cap, remove the old cap from the probe and discard.
Avoid touching or soiling the exposed internal probe window.

If the internal probe window is soiled, rinse with dilute isopropyl alcohol or
deionized water and blot completely dry. Do not wipe the probe window or use
any abrasive cleaners.

Note:

DO NOT use alcohol or other organic solvents to clean the black face of

the sensor cap. These solvents will destroy the sensor cap.

2.

Carefully remove the old seal by rolling it off with your fingers. To avoid damage
to the probe body, do not use sharp metal tools.

3.

Position the new seal on the probe body with the narrow shoulder of the seal
facing the probe tip. Slide the seal until it rests against the probe body threads.
See

Figure 1

. Do not touch the internal probe window.

4.

Finger-tighten the new sensor cap onto the probe, just until the seal is
compressed. Do not over-tighten. The cap will push the seal over the threads and
into position. See

Figure 1

.

Note:

Avoid handling the black face of the sensor cap.

5.

Visually inspect the probe seal to make sure the narrow shoulder of the seal is
inside the cap.

6.

Press

SETUP

. Use the

UP

and

DOWN

keys to highlight New Sensor in the

O

2

Setup Menu.

7.

Press

READ/OK

.
